There is also a strong commitment to complete the rebel VFLW Preliminary and Grand Finals, with defending premier Collingwood, Essendon and Geelong remaining in contention to take out the flag.

The latest lockdown means the rebel VFLW Grand Final cannot be played before the AFLW Draft, which is set down for next Tuesday, July 27, and the AFL has written to all AFLW clubs to declare that any player drafted must be allowed and encouraged to complete the VFLW season before joining their new team.

VFLW PRELIMINARY FINAL
Essendon v Geelong
12pm, Saturday, July 31
Windy Hill

Essendon will play its long-awaited VFLW preliminary final against Geelong at Windy Hill on Saturday, following Victoria's lockdown being lifted.

The match will begin at 12pm, but with certain COVID-19 restrictions still in place, fans unfortunately won't be able to attend. They'll instead be able to tune into a live stream, with details to be confirmed.

The Bombers were originally slated to face the Cats on July 17 until Victoria's lockdown delayed the game by two weeks.

Should Essendon defeat Geelong, it will advance to the VFLW Grand Final against Collingwood at North Port Oval on Sunday, August 8.

This season's VFLW finals series has marked the Bombers' first since its inception in 2018.

"A SPOT in the 2021 rebel VFLW Grand Final is on the line when football returns to Windy Hill today.

After a two week lay-off, Geelong and Essendon will go head to head for the second time this season to see who will face Collingwood next week in the Grand Final.

The last time these sides met was back in round 10 at Deakin University in Geelong, with the Cats coming out as winners that day by 23-points. Sophie Van De Heuvel was the difference with 19 disposals, two goals and seven tackles, while Georgia Nanscawen led Essendon with 22 touches."
